Alachlor (Lasso)
Golden State Water Company (GSWC) - Claremont
Alachlor is a widely used agricultural herbicide. It causes cancer in laboratory animals and may be carcinogenic to people.

State and national drinking water standards and health guidelines
EPA Maximum Contaminant
Level (MCL) 2 ppb
The legal limit for alachlor, established in 1991, was based on toxicity studies in laboratory animals conducted in the 1980s.
